About This School
Pat Goins Beauty Schools formerly Paul Mitchell the School-Shreveport is a private for-profit institution located in Shreveport, Louisiana with approximately 102 undergraduate students enrolled. The average net price after financial aid is $14,808 per year.
Worth considering if you're set on a cosmetology career in the Shreveport area — the median debt at graduation is a reasonable $5,500, which is notably low for a vocational program and suggests students aren't being buried in loans. The small enrollment of 102 students means a more intimate training environment, which can be a real advantage in hands-on fields. Just make sure to research current job placement rates and local salon wages before enrolling, since the net price of nearly $15,000 per year still represents a meaningful investment that needs to pay off in actual earnings.
